    Hi, I know you can use Disney reward dollars at Aulani for lodging, meals, and spa treatments, but I was wondering can the redemption card also be used to purchase seating for the KA WA’A Luau?

    Unfortunately, because bookings for the luau are made through a third-party company, you are not able to use the Disney Rewards Redemption Card to make your reservation. However, if you use your Chase Disney Visa Card to book your seats in advance, you will accumulate additional rewards dollars that can be used during your stay. The website currently shows dates through late August, so hopefully you can snag a reservation!

    To use your Disney Rewards Redemption Card, you can present it directly at the shops and restaurants at Aulani. If you are booking a cash stay online, you can apply the balance to your reservation and pay any remaining cost with a credit card. You can also visit the Front Desk after you check in and put the redemption card on file - this will allow you to charge anything from sunscreen to shave ice to your room and pay for it with your hard-earned rewards dollars.
